Compare all specifications:

1961 Bristol 406 1994 Ferrari F355
Make Bristol Ferrari
Model 406 F355
Year Released 1961 1994
Engine Position Front Middle
Engine Size 2216 cc 3496 cc
Engine Cylinders 6 cylinders 8 cylinders
Engine Type in-line V
Valves per Cylinder 2 valves 5 valves
Horse Power 92 HP 376 HP
Engine RPM 4700 RPM 8250 RPM
Torque 174 Nm 363 Nm
Torque RPM 3000 RPM 6000 RPM
Engine Bore Size 68.7 mm 85 mm
Engine Stroke Size 99.6 mm 77 mm
Engine Compression Ratio 9.0:1 11.0:1
Drive Type Rear Rear
Transmission Type Manual Manual
Number of Seats 4 seats 2 seats
Number of Doors 2 doors 2 doors
Vehicle Weight 1260 kg 1350 kg
Wheelbase Size 2900 mm 2460 m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 81 L 88 L
